(2) The term of office of a member of any Sub-committee, other than an ex-officio member, shall, unless the Sub-committee is sooner dissolved by the Committee, be co-terminus with the term of office Of the members of the Committee as specified in Section 9. Manner of enquiry on application under Section 15-B (1 ) As soonasmaybeafter the receiptof anapplication under Sub- ;ection (I) of Section 15-B, the Administrator shall affix a notice along with a copy of the application at someconspicuous pa?t within the temple premises and in the notice board of the temple office, inviting objections from persons interested and shall also publish the notice and the copy of the application as aforesaid in one of the Oriya daily newspapers circulating in the town of Puri. (2) The publication in the newspaper asaforesaid shall be made at the cost of the applicant and for the said purpose the Administrator shall call upon the applicant to deposit the cost of the publication in 'the Temple office within a period to be fixed by him, failing which the Administrator shall withhold publication of the same. (3) All objections under Sub-rule (I) shall be filed within one month from the date of such affixture or publication whichever is later. (4)After expiry of theaforesaidperiod of onemonth theAdministrator shall, after hearing the applicant and the objectors, if any, and after making such further enquiry as he deems fit, make an order either rejecting the application or affecting any change in any entry made in the record-of-rights and shall serve each of the parties with a copy of the order so made. Election of members to Appeal Sub-committee - (1) Election of members of the Appeal Sub-committee shall be held at a meeting of the members of the Committee, other than the co-opted members specially convened for the purpose. (2)Thememberpresidingat suchmeetingshall call uponthe memberspresent threat to proposenamesof personsfrom among the non-official members of the Committee for being electedasmembers of the said Sub-committee. (7) Each member shall be entitled to cast votes in favour of as many candidates as there are -vacancies but he shall not be entitled to cast more than one vote in favour of the same candidate. (8)In casethereisonlyonevacancytobefilled upthecandidate securing the highest number of valid votes shall be declared to be electedandin caseswheretherearetwo vacanciesto befilled up those two candidates who securemore valid votes than others shall be declared to be elected.
